Abstract
The present invention relates to an adhesive composition applicable to skin comprising: (i) a polar oil or fat including (a) at least one triglyceride and/or (b) at least one fatty acid of the formula R—CO 2 H, wherein R is a C 3 to C 30 alkyl group; and (ii) at least one homopolymer, and/or copolymer. This invention also relates to a medical adhesive device including such adhesive composition.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. An adhesive composition applicable to skin comprising
(i) a polar oil or fat comprising
(a) at least one triglyceride, and/or
(b) at least one fatty acid of the formula R—CO 2 H, wherein R is a C 3 to C 30 alkyl group;
(ii) a base polymer comprising at least one homopolymer and/or copolymer; and (iii) mineral oil,
wherein the polar oil or fat comprises coconut oil.

5 . The adhesive composition of claim 1 further comprising at least one tackifier.
6 . The adhesive composition of claim 5 , wherein the tackifier is selected from the group consisting of natural rosin, modified rosin, glycerol ester of natural rosin, glycerol ester of modified rosin, pentaerythritol ester of natural rosin, pentaerythritol ester of modified rosin, phenolic-modified terpene resin, aliphatic petroleum hydrocarbon resin, and cycloaliphatic resin.

9 . The adhesive composition of claim 1 , wherein the base polymer comprises at least two immiscible monomers.
10 . The adhesive composition of claim 1 further comprising a hydrophilic fluid-absorbing gum or gel-thickener, wherein the gum or gel-thickener is cationic, anionic, or non-ionic.
11 . The adhesive composition of claim 10 , wherein the gel-thickener is a water soluble or swellable hydrocolloid or a mixture thereof.
12 . The adhesive composition of claim 11 , wherein the gel-thickener is selected from a group consisting of carboxymethylcellulose, hydroxyethylcellulose (HEC), hydroxypropylcellulose (HPC), pectin, carrageenan, and gelatin.
13 . A medical adhesive device comprising an adhesive composition comprising coconut oil, a mineral oil, and a base polymer.
14 . The adhesive device of claim 13 , wherein the adhesive composition further comprises a tackifier.
15 . The adhesive device of claim 14 , wherein the tackifier is selected from the group consisting of natural rosin, modified rosin, glycerol ester of natural rosin, glycerol ester of modified rosin, pentaerythritol ester of natural rosin, pentaerythritol ester of modified rosin, phenolic-modified terpene resin, aliphatic petroleum hydrocarbon resin, and cycloaliphatic resin.

18 . The adhesive device of claim 13 , wherein the copolymer comprises at least two immiscible monomers.
19 . The adhesive device of claim 18 further comprising a hydrophilic fluid-absorbing gum or gel-thickener.
20 . The adhesive device of claim 19 ; wherein the gel-thickener is a water soluble or swellable hydrocolloid or a mixture therein.
21 . A skin fixation or a transdermal drug delivery adhesive matrix composition comprising an adhesive composition comprising:
(i) coconut oil; (ii) a mineral oil; (iii) a base polymer; (iv) at least one tackifier; (v) at least one hydrophilic fluid-absorbing gum or gel-thickener; and (vi) at least one benefit agent.
22 . An ostomy adhesive composition comprising:
